Second Shot: Serving Trouble by Sara Jane Stone


 

                Noah… Oh ya, we meet him in Lena and Chads story (Hero by Night) and I begged Sara to write more about him. I could tell he had a good story and I was right! Noah had a forbidden relationship before joining the Marines. To find out more about that story read Sara’s Running Wild (picture below), this review is about what happens five years later…

                Noah is home to help run his father’s bar that he is trying to rebrand and make more successful. Between the bar, helping at the gun range and taking care of his father Noah has been able to keep from thinking of his past mistakes. At least some of the time. He was thought of as the hometown hero, which didn’t change when he came home a “war hero”, it’s something he used to pride in himself, not anymore. He tries to come across as a sullen jerk that doesn’t care anymore, until none other than Josie Fairmore, the one women he has never forgotten shows up asking for help.

            Josie wanted nothing more than to leave the small town she grew up in. The town that called her wild and thought she would never amount to anything. It kills her inside to have to ask for help when she is forced to move home. Let alone ask Noah, the man that took her heart and smashed it. Noah had always told her that if she needed anything she could ask him, so swallowing her pride and the past hurt, she does ask.

            Noah refuses at first not wanting the distraction or temptation of having Jose with-in his grasp yet unable to take her for his own. Jose’s brother would come back from overseas and kick his sorry butt for one and the other reason was that Noah didn’t think he was good enough for her anymore. He was too broken, he was no ones hero. Jose being a strong-willed woman doesn’t let him turn her away. I think the mention of her working at the topless bar might have had something to do with it too ;-). Noah didn’t want anyone seeing her like that, well other than him that is. Within the story you get to see the pain both have endured. The past five years wasn’t easy for either of them, the education Jose received does make her a hero in the town though. What kind of hero, lol you will have to read to find out. Will these two be able to forgive and heal, or will they keep making the same mistakes. That is what I kept thinking, but then Sara throws in a twist, someone else comes for Noah’s help. Another woman, which causes more trouble than Noah and Jose think they can handle. Noah is getting threatened, bullets and flying and the people he has left are counting on him. Noah doesn’t know how he can save himself let alone anyone else. Author Info
After several years on the other side of the publishing industry, Sara Jane Stone bid goodbye to her sales career to pursue her dream-writing romance novels. Sara Jane currently resides in Brooklyn, New York with her very supportive real-life hero, two lively young children and a lazy Burmese cat.
